The Liviana is a type of fig grown in Roman gardens, colloquially named so as a tongue-in-cheek reference to the ancient rumour that empress Livia euthanized her husband, emperor Augustus, by poisoning his figs. The Liviana is a Classical Civilisations podcast to introduce A-Level Classics students to the wider Ancient world outside of the syllabus!
